What Are the Fasting Requirements Before Your Appointment?
To ensure reliable readings during diabetes blood test procedures at NHS facilities, strict overnight fasting is vital. Patients should avoid eating or drinking anything other than plain water for at least 8 to 12 hours before the appointment.
This fasting period is crucial because it allows for an accurate assessment of blood glucose levels, free from the influence of recent food intake. If you have concerns about fasting—especially if you are on medication or have underlying health conditions—consult your healthcare provider for tailored advice.

Which Medications and Substances Should You Avoid Before Testing?
Patients are advised to consult with their healthcare provider regarding any medications that may impact their diabetes blood test results. Certain medications, including steroids and diuretics, can alter blood glucose levels and lead to misleading results.
While it is important to stay hydrated, you should avoid alcohol and sugary beverages prior to the test, as these can skew the readings. Drinking plain water is encouraged to maintain hydration without compromising test accuracy.

How Can You Avoid Common Mistakes?
Residents of the UK should carefully review their medication lists to prevent interference with the accuracy of their diabetes blood tests. A frequent mistake is neglecting to inform healthcare professionals about over-the-counter medications or supplements that may influence results.
Another common issue arises when patients do not adhere to fasting requirements, resulting in inaccurate readings. Taking these precautions seriously is essential to ensure that your test results accurately reflect your health status.

What Is the Typical Timeframe for Receiving Results?
NHS laboratories across the United Kingdom efficiently process diabetes blood test samples, generally providing results within a few working days. Patients can expect to receive their results through their GP, who will discuss the findings and any necessary follow-up steps.
In some instances, clinics may offer online portals where patients can access their results directly. This added convenience allows for quicker access to information and timely follow-up consultations as needed.
Who Qualifies for Free Testing?
Certain individuals automatically qualify for complimentary diabetes blood tests under existing national health guidelines. Those at high risk, such as individuals with a family history of diabetes or those over a certain age, may be eligible for free testing through the NHS.
Pregnant women and individuals with pre-existing health conditions may also qualify for complimentary tests. It is advisable to consult with your GP or local clinic to confirm eligibility and access the appropriate services.

What Does a Diabetes Blood Test Involve?
A diabetes blood test measures glucose levels in your blood to determine if you have diabetes or are at risk. It assists healthcare providers in assessing your overall health and managing any potential concerns.
How Often Should You Undergo Diabetes Testing?
The frequency of testing varies based on individual risk factors. Generally, adults should be screened every three years starting at age 45, or sooner if they have risk factors such as obesity or a family history of diabetes.
Can You Eat Before a Diabetes Blood Test?
For accurate results, fasting is typically required for 8 to 12 hours prior to the test. Always adhere to the specific instructions provided by your healthcare provider regarding fasting.
